How Spin -spin coupling of ethanol?

In ethanol, spin-spin coupling occurs between protons on adjacent carbon atoms. The coupling results in the splitting of NMR signals for protons with different chemical environments, leading to multiplet patterns in the spectrum. The magnitude of the coupling is influenced by the dihedral angle between the interacting protons and the number of bonds separating them.

Is Clozapine a contolled substance?

Clozapine is not subject to the Controlled Substance Act. It is, however, under dispensary controls by the FDA that require bloodwork and registered results of the bloodwork at regular interval before it can be dispensed.

What is the difference between coupling and union pipe?

A union is similar to a coupling, except it is designed to allow quick and convenient disconnection of pipes for maintenance or fixture replacement. While a coupling would require either solvent welding,soldering or being able to rotate with all the pipes adjacent as with a threaded coupling. A union provides a simple transition, allowing easy connection or disconnection at any future time.
